Make Meal Prep a Breeze

Cooking can be a challenging and time-consuming task, especially when you’re trying to create healthy and delicious meals for yourself and your family. But with a little creativity and some clever kitchen hacks, you can make cooking a lot easier and more enjoyable. In this blog post, we’ve compiled some of the most unique and practical kitchen hacks that will save you time and energy in the kitchen.

  1. Use a binder clip to hold your cookbook open: Sick of your cookbook always shutting on you? Clip a binder clip onto the page you’re using and stand it up on the counter.
  2. Use a muffin tin for portion control: Portion control can be a challenge, but using a muffin tin can help. Use the cups to measure out ingredients or to portion out meals.
  3. Freeze herbs in olive oil: Preserve fresh herbs by freezing them in olive oil. Simply chop the herbs and mix them with olive oil, then freeze in an ice cube tray. Pop out a cube as needed for cooking.
  4. Use a potato masher to make guacamole: Instead of using a fork to mash your avocados, use a potato masher. It makes the job quicker and easier.
  5. Use a pizza cutter to chop herbs: Save time and make chopping herbs a breeze by using a pizza cutter. Simply roll it over the herbs to chop them finely.
  6. Use a vegetable peeler to slice cheese: Struggling to slice cheese thinly? Use a vegetable peeler to create thin slices that are perfect for sandwiches and salads.
  7. Keep your cutting board from slipping with a damp towel: To keep your cutting board from sliding around, place a damp towel underneath it. The towel creates a non-slip surface that keeps your cutting board in place.
  8. Use a muffin tin to cook eggs: Crack eggs into a muffin tin and bake them in the oven for an easy breakfast that’s perfect for meal prep.
  9. Use a spoon to peel ginger: Instead of using a peeler to remove the skin from ginger, use the edge of a spoon. The spoon removes just the skin, without wasting any of the ginger flesh.
  10. Use a slow cooker liner for easy clean up: Hate cleaning your slow cooker? Use a slow cooker liner for easy clean up. Simply remove the liner and toss it in the trash.
